Carex amphibola, commonly known as the amphibious sedge, is a versatile groundcover that thrives in moist, shaded areas. With a mature height of 12-18 inches, it’s an excellent choice for naturalizing along streams or in rain gardens, providing attractive foliage and year-round interest.
